Earlier this year, Jackman spoke to People E about getting back into superhero shape for Marvel’s Deadpool & Wolverine, a film that premiered in July, marking his return to the iconic X-Men character since 2017.

“When I got back into it, it was really fun, and I was thrilled,” Jackman shared. “My body felt sore at first, but I was glad it still responded. I also realized how good it is for your mind.” He admitted that bulking up for Wolverine wasn’t easy, with eating being the toughest part.

“I have to eat a lot,” he explained. “I’m naturally slim, so the hardest part is gaining the right size. That’s what concerns me the most.” He joked that while eating five or six meals a day might sound fun, “The food isn’t always what you’d imagine.”
